In many cars, replacing a crankshaft position sensor is a doable DIY task, but not universally easy. It depends on the vehicle design: some sensors are accessible with basic hand tools, others demand engine disassembly or timing work and a relearn procedure from a scan tool. If you have the right manual and care to follow torque specs, it can be inexpensive and quick; otherwise, expect professional service and potential programming needs.
What is a crankshaft position sensor and how it works
The crankshaft position sensor (CKP) tracks the crankshaft's rotation and speed, providing critical data to the engine control unit (ECU) for ignition timing and fuel injection. Most engines use a reluctor or magnetic sensor that reads a tone wheel or crank hub as it spins. Location varies by make and model but is commonly near the crank pulley, harmonic balancer, or transmission bell housing, sometimes under the intake manifold or behind a timing cover. A failing CKP can cause misfires, stalling, no-start conditions, or a fluctuating idle. Diagnostic trouble codes commonly point to P0335 and related family codes indicating a CKP circuit problem.
Is it easy to replace?
The ease of replacement depends on access, the presence of timing components, and whether the vehicle requires a re-learn procedure after installation. In straightforward layouts, you can reach the sensor with basic tools and replace it in under an hour. In tighter engine bays or engines with timing gear access behind covers, the job can be several hours and may involve removing belts, covers, or manifolds. Some manufacturers require an ECU relearn or programming step to reestablish accurate timing, which means a dealer tool or professional shop.
Key factors that determine difficulty
Several variables determine how hard the job is and whether a professional is advisable:
- Sensor location and accessibility: whether it sits behind belts, in the timing cover, or in the flywheel area.
- Engine timing work: whether removing the sensor risks disturbing timing alignment or requires re-timing after installation.
- Sensor type and wiring: Hall-effect vs variable reluctance sensors and connector wiring complexity.
- Engine design and service manual availability: some engines have clear, model-specific replacement steps; others are less straightforward.
- Need for relearn or programming: many modern engines require a software reset or zero-point learning after sensor replacement.
- Tools and workspace: availability of a torque wrench, wiring harness adapters, diagnostic scanner, and clean workspace.
Understanding these factors helps determine whether the replacement can be done at home or should be handled by a professional. If in doubt, consult your service manual or a trusted mechanic before starting.
What you’ll need and safety tips
Preparation helps prevent installation errors and ensures the new sensor is installed correctly. Gather the following, and follow standard automotive safety practices:
- Replacement crankshaft position sensor compatible with your vehicle make/model
- Basic hand tools: sockets, wrenches, screwdrivers
- Torque wrench and any model-specific torque specs
- Electrical contact cleaner and dielectric grease for connectors
- Reflective rags or a clean mat to avoid contaminating sensor surfaces
- Service manual or OEM guide for wiring diagrams and relearn procedures
Having the right parts and tools, plus a wiring diagram, reduces the risk of sensor misalignment or poor electrical contact. If the manual specifies a timing re-check after installation, follow those steps carefully.
DIY steps to replace a crankshaft position sensor
The following steps describe a typical replacement workflow. Always refer to your vehicle’s manual for model-specific details, including wiring color codes and torque values.
- Disconnect the negative battery terminal to prevent electrical shorts, then disable any anti-theft or immobilizer precautions as recommended.
- Locate the crankshaft position sensor using the service manual. It is often near the crank pulley, flywheel, or the underside of the engine block; in some engines it sits behind timing covers.
- Access the sensor by removing any obstructing components (air intake, splash shields, or engine covers) as needed, taking care not to damage hoses or wiring.
- Unplug the electrical connector from the sensor. Watch for corrosion or bent pins and note the wiring orientation for correct reconnection.
- Remove the mounting bolt(s) and gently lift out the old sensor, taking care not to drop debris into the timing area or into the engine block.
- Install the new sensor in the correct orientation and hand-tighten the mounting bolt(s). Reconnect the electrical connector securely.
- Reconnect the battery, start the engine, and listen for smooth operation. If the vehicle requires a relearn or timing adjust procedure, perform it with an appropriate scanner or tool, following the manufacturer’s guidance.
- Clear any diagnostic codes with a scan tool and test-drive the vehicle to confirm normal operation and absence of stalling or misfiring symptoms.
Following these steps carefully can lead to a successful replacement, though procedures vary by model. If you encounter unusual resistance, leakage, or timing concerns, stop and seek professional assistance.
When to seek professional help
Consider a professional repair if the CKP sensor is embedded in a timing cover, you suspect timing alignment issues, or the vehicle requires dealer-level programming or relearn procedures. A professional can also diagnose related issues that mimic CKP problems, such as wiring harness damage, damaged connectors, or ECU faults. Below are common scenarios where expert service is recommended:
- Accessing the sensor requires removing major timing components or engine disassembly.
- The vehicle requires a specific ECU relearn or programming procedure that you do not have access to.
- Repeated false codes, poor wiring, or corrosion at the connector are present after replacement.
- There is uncertainty about the correct torque specification or sensor compatibility for the model.
Professional service helps ensure the engine timing remains correct and that the sensor communicates properly with the ECU, reducing the risk of no-start conditions or engine damage.
Summary
Replacing a crankshaft position sensor ranges from a routine DIY task to a complex repair, depending on vehicle design and whether timing-related work or ECU reprogramming is required. For simple, accessible sensors, a careful replacement with reference to the service manual can be quick and cost-effective. More advanced engines may demand specialized tools, exact timing procedures, and dealer-level software. Always verify model-specific procedures, observe safety precautions, and consider professional help if in doubt. A correctly replaced CKP sensor restores reliable starting, smooth idle, and proper fuel management, while a failed or misinstalled unit can lead to stalling, misfires, or no-start conditions.


